黑马程序员技术交流社区

标题: 形式参数和实际参数的区别? [打印本页]

作者: 那过往de小时光    时间: 2015-9-18 10:45
标题: 形式参数和实际参数的区别?
大神告知一下
作者: 枕草虫    时间: 2015-9-18 11:06
我理解为实际参数就是你实际传递进去的参数。而形式参数就是用来接收实际参数的一种抽象。
举个例子:定义一个方法
public char[] show(String str){ char[] ch = str . toCharArray(); }
str为形参,它可以是任何一个字符串,只要是String类型的就可以,任何一个传递进来的字符串都会返回一个char[]。
而实际参数就是你在用例代码里使用的字符串,比如你在main方法里写下字符串String s  ="abc".想将s便为字符数组,于是你就是用show方法----char[] ch = show(s),此时,s就为实际参数,它是实际要传递的参数
作者: boboyuwu    时间: 2015-9-18 21:00
形参就是一个引用类型或者引用参数,实际参数是一个具体对象或者具体的值




欢迎光临 黑马程序员技术交流社区 (http://bbs.itheima.com/) 黑马程序员IT技术论坛 X3.2